Our guide below will show you how to insert a text box into a Word 2013 document, then point out some of the basic formatting options available for that text box. The text box can be dragged to any position, and there are several styles from which you can choose. A text box is a small box that you can add to a document, then format separately from the rest of the content in that document. One commonly used object in Word 2013 is the text box. Word 2013 documents can come in many different styles, and the large number of objects and formatting choices that are available will typically allow you to create the type of document that you need.
